Tracy ForemanTracy Foreman
Holy cow! I ordered a fender club sandwich, and when it arrived, I had no idea how I was going to eat it. It was piled high with fresh lettuce, sliced tomatoes, turkey, cheese, perfect amount of bacon and capicola and 2 slices of deliciously toasted sourdough bread. There’s no way you could eat it if you had a third slice of bread! Got a side of ranch dressing for dipping! Boys ordered the Soco Sandwich piled high of pastrami with Russian dressing. I ordered potato salad as my side and it was delicious. Also tried the Mac salad and it was equally as tasty. Hard decision to make. Boys got chili with cheese and onions and devoured it! We ended up eating half of our sandwiches and bringing the other half home. Highly recommend this place if you are in the downtown Fullerton area. Inside was super fun and funky with all of its decorations. Lots of televisions turned on to sports channels. Awesome patio area in the back with music playing and also a few TVs to watch sports on. I will definitely come back here and bring my appetite.

I have been going to Roscoe's for over 10 years now. In my youth we used to go with a group of friends on a weekend night and eat and drink and have a blast. The sandwiches have always been delectable. I have ordered the same thing every single time. The SoCo. The corn beef is super tender, the pastrami seasoned perfectly, and the Russian dressing completes the balance of taste. You must order more on the side to dip of course. Every bite is perfection. The potato salad has changed but is still good. It used to be a sliced potato salad but this last time it was a cold mashed potato salad. Still delicious but I'm not as big of a fan of the texture. There is no crunch or bite, it's all soft. So overall not as good as the old recipe. The Mac Salad is still delightful. The Big Stick is nothing short of a dream. Worth every penny. The price might scare you off but I'm telling you, don't run away from it. The drink is smooth and not too sweet, and the actual big stick in it takes me right back to being nine years old chasing down the ice cream truck to buy one because they only cost a quarter. After you finish the drink you're left with a booze infused popsicle to eat. 👌 After the first one, you won't be able to stop from ordering another.
